Bainbridge Island Bans Cheese, Because Football

Unwelcome in City Hall: "cheese or cheese flavored products."

Have you heard? The Seattle Seahawks are playing the Green Bay Packers on Sunday for the NFC Championship. According to a press release from the City of Bainbridge, someone found out that they have cheese in Wisconsin. And now, Bainbridge Island City Manager Douglas Schulze has issued a decree banning cheese in City Hall on "Blue Friday."

Read the full executive order below, but here's an excerpt:

Due to the relationship between the Green Bay Packers, their fans, and cheese, the possession of and/or consumption of cheese or cheese flavored products shall be banned in Bainbridge Island City Hall on Friday, January 16, 2015
